WebRoot: shoot ratios for desert shrubs range from 0.15 to 8.0. Using a technique based on the dilution of natural isotopes of carbon in structural carbon of root systems during the growing season, Caldwell and Camp (1974) were able to estimate turnover of the root systems in two North American Great Basin Desert shrub communities.
